Количество строк не должно быть параметром, которым оно должно быть:
tail -n $a Rt.in
Теперь вы получаете количество последних строк, которое определено в первой строке вашего файла. Этот -n
также следует использовать с вашей командой head
.
Я добился того же, используя приведенную ниже команду sed
команда
echo 'javascript:open_window("http://www.example.com/somescript.ext?withquerystring=true");'| sed "s/.*(//g" l.txt | sed 's/"//g' | sed "s/).*//g"
выход
http://www.example.com/somescript.ext?withquerystring=true